House for sale near Pazardzhik

This is a beautiful maintained house on two floors with 66 square meters of living area for sale. It is situated in an attractive village west from Pazardzhik. The house is brick built in the 70 years, in very good condition having walls, ceilings, doors and roof repaired. The floors and stairs are also in good condition. The house has nice veranda overlooking the Rhodopes to the south and Belmeken to the east.
The house is two-story and comprises one south room and a basement on the first floor and three rooms on the second. There is a tap on the first floor.
The yard is 800 sq m in size. It includes one massive outbuilding around 30 sq m in size, which is also in very good condition. The yard is flat, fenced.
The village has a sewerage, active school, kindergarten, pharmacy, health and grocery stores. There is a direct bus to Sofia. After some additional improvements the house would be perfect. It is 7-8 minutes from the town hall and near a small river.
